Rous Sarcoma virus or RSV was discovered by F. Peyton Rous in the year 1911 as a filterable transmissible agent that could cause tumors in chickens. He won a Nobel Prize for this discovery in 1966. His experiments clearly demonstrated that some cancers could be caused by infectious agents and led to the discovery of many more cancer-causing viruses in animals as well as humans.

Primitive neuroectodermal tumor/ewing sarcoma presenting with pulmonary nodular lesions.

Selvi Asker1, Fuat Sayir2, Gulay Bulut3

  • 1Department of Chest Disease, Yuzuncu Yil University Faculty of Medicine, Van, Turkey.

Case Reports in Oncological Medicine
|February 24, 2015
PubMed
Summary

Primitive neuroectodermal tumors (PNETs) and Ewing sarcoma (EWS) are rare in adult lungs. This case report details a 32-year-old male diagnosed with pulmonary Ewing sarcoma-PNETs presenting with chest pain and nodules.

Area of Science:

  • Oncology
  • Pulmonary Medicine
  • Pathology

Background:

  • Primitive neuroectodermal tumors (PNETs) and Ewing sarcoma (EWS) are rare malignant small round cell neoplasms.
  • Pulmonary involvement of EWS-PNETs in adults is exceptionally uncommon.
  • These tumors typically originate in soft tissue or bone.

Purpose of the Study:

  • To present a rare case of adult pulmonary Ewing sarcoma-PNETs.
  • To highlight diagnostic challenges and clinical presentation of this rare entity.

Main Methods:

  • Case report of a 32-year-old male.
  • Clinical presentation including chest pain and diffuse pulmonary nodules on chest X-ray.
  • Diagnosis of Ewing sarcoma-PNETs.

Main Results:

  • The patient presented with symptoms suggestive of pulmonary disease.
  • Imaging revealed diffuse pulmonary nodules.
  • Histopathological diagnosis confirmed Ewing sarcoma-PNETs.

Conclusions:

  • Pulmonary EWS-PNETs, though rare in adults, should be considered in the differential diagnosis of diffuse pulmonary nodules.
  • This case underscores the importance of comprehensive diagnostic evaluation for rare thoracic malignancies.
